Hi,

I'm using pkgdown.yaml to build the documentation website for a package of mine.

During the process, r-lib/actions/setup-r-dependencies@v2 uses pak to install dependencies and then build the package.

This very last step throws an error, but the error message is only "Failed to build the package", with no further information.

Here is some context of the error (see the run for the whole log):

That's a EDCimport build failure, try adding

with:
	- pak-version: devel

to see the real error.

Sorry, I am not sure I understand your point.

I agree with the output of pkg_deps_explain() here.
Indeed, xtable appears in neither NAMESPACE nor DESCRIPTION, it is only a "Suggests" dependency of flextable which is itself a "Suggests" of EDCimport.

The only "special" thing I'm doing is S3method(flextable::as_flextable,ae_table_soc), but IIUC it is OK with flextable in Suggests since roxygen2 v7.2.0.

@DanChaltiel
Copy link
Author

DanChaltiel commented Apr 15, 2024

Nevermind, I had some imports of flextable in NAMESPACE while flextable is only in Suggests!
Sorry, that was totally my bad, I should have run "R CMD check" sooner.

Maybe the error message could have been a bit more helpful though.
Not sure if it should be in pak or in r-lib/actions, but if the coherence is very important for the build, a simple check could stop the process earlier and with a better message.
Note that devtools::build() works fine locally.
